Автор Тема: Отключение автосоздания .mount-юнитов в systemd при ручном монтировании fs  (Прочитано 642 раз)

Оффлайн fixxxer

  • Начинающий
  • *
  • Сообщений: 5
Здравствуйте.

Есть сервер на Starterkit p10, на котором используется LVM с большим количеством снапшотов нескольких томов. Управление созданием и монтированием этих снапшотов реалиовано скриптами стандартными командами lvcreate/lvremove и mount/umount. В настоящее время при каждом монтировании снапшота создается соответствующий .mount-юнит в systemd, а при каждом отмонтировании - .mount-юнит удаляется. При большом количестве снапшотов монтирование/отмонтирование начинает занимать большое количество времени и создает высокую нагрузку на процессор процессами systemd. Также перезагрузка/выключение сервера занимают длительное время, которое тратится на размонтирование этих снапшотов. При этом никаких действий через systemd с этими снапшотами и файловыми системами не производится и производиться не будет.

В связи с этим вопрос - нет ли какого-нибудь метода отключить автоматическое создание/удаление .mount-юнитов для вручную монтируемых/размонтируемых файловых систем? Хотелось бы, чтобы команда mount/umount, вызванная вручную или в скриптах, вообще никак не пересекалась с systemd, и чтобы он не мониторил эти файловые системы.